Job Description
Stonebreaker Hotel is a distinguished hospitality establishment located just six blocks from the University of Arkansas campus in Fayetteville. As part of the hospitality industry, Stonebreaker Hotel offers a unique lodging experience that combines proximity to the vibrant campus life with the tranquility found away from the congestion and noise of downtown Fayetteville. This balance affords guests a more elevated and intentional experience marked by comfort, charm, and attentive service. The hotel prides itself on creating an atmosphere that blends modern amenities with a welcoming, serene environment for all its visitors.
The Food & Beverage department at Stonebreaker Hotel plays a crucial role in this guest experience. The hotel is currently seeking passionate and skilled Food & Beverage leaders to join their dedicated, growing team. This leadership role is integral to ensuring that every meal served meets the highest standards of quality and presentation, reflecting the hotel's commitment to excellence. Candidates will find themselves working in a supportive and energetic setting where innovation and quality are prioritized.
The role entails a variety of responsibilities that go beyond simple meal preparation, including collaboration with the Executive Chef in reviewing menus and product specifications to uphold the culinary vision and maintain outstanding standards. The chosen candidate will also evaluate the production process, monitor portion sizes to ensure consistency and cost control, and analyze food production records alongside menu expenses to inform strategic decisions. In addition, promoting a culture of continuous quality improvement among kitchen staff is a key focus, alongside standardizing production recipes to maintain consistency across all meals served.
Leadership is a core component of this position, as the Food & Beverage leader will supervise staff, particularly in the absence of the Restaurant Chef, ensuring that the team's performance remains high and that operations run smoothly. This role requires a professional who is not only technically skilled in culinary arts but also possesses strong management capabilities and a passion for fostering a collaborative, inclusive work environment.
Stonebreaker Hotel values professionalism, inclusivity, and diversity and is proud to be an Equal Opportunity Employer and a member of E-Verify. With an employment environment that encourages team members to be themselves, the hotel supports a vibrant workplace culture that respects and celebrates diversity. If you possess a culinary degree or equivalent work experience and hold ServSafe certification, this position offers a compelling opportunity to grow your career within a respected organization that values dedication and excellence in hospitality.
